I am calling on all business owners (and anyone else whom would be happy to support this) to write/email or contact in any way as many TD's and Senators as possible to canvas for a change to which the court service works.

It is costly to bring a creditor to court to simply collect money's which are rightfully your's. It is just not enough that when a Court Judge registers a judgment against the Creditor that they are finished with it. There should be a service within the courts to actually collect the money and not to have the Debtor again paying a solicitor to chase the money which they may never get. The case should'nt be closed until it is paid in full.

I believe the Dublin and Cork sheriffs are charged with enforcing civil judgements against debtors within their bailiwick. And in the rest of the country it's the County Registrar.
